(MOLALLA, Ore.) - As the only medical marijuana physician in the world who takes questions on the subject on an ongoing basis, Dr. Phil Leveque of Salem-News.com provided this latest round of answers for a college student in California who is doing a term report on medical marijuana.
We thought many of the questions however general, are good examples of the wide-ranging curiosity of Americans when it comes to this medical treatment that is emerging and historic at the same time. It is especially interesting to note that until the 1930's, cannabis based medicines were dominant in the U.S. and abroad. It took a couple of well backed American businesses, one staunch politician, and a media group to cast a spell on marijuana use through the press and one memorable movie that was extremely effective called "Reefer Madness."
It is important to realize that laws on medical marijuana vary from state to state and that at this point in time, the federal government still fails to recognize its legitimacy as a medical treatment. The real truth is that the federal government has recognized medical marijuana in the past and there are still a handful of federal medical marijuana patients who were grandfathered into the new federal position. Their marijuana is grown for them at the University of Mississippi.
